    Unlocking Opportunities: The World of Closed-End Funds

    When it comes to investing, there are a plethora of options available to individuals looking to grow their wealth. From stocks and bonds to mutual funds and ETFs, the choices can be overwhelming. One often overlooked investment vehicle is the closed-end fund.

    A closed-end fund is a type of investment fund with a fixed number of shares that are bought and sold on an exchange. Unlike open-end funds, which continuously issue and redeem shares at their net asset value (NAV), closed-end funds have a fixed number of shares that trade like stocks. This unique structure provides investors with a variety of benefits and opportunities.

    Diversification and Professional Management

    One of the primary advantages of closed-end funds is their ability to provide diversification. Closed-end funds typically invest in a portfolio of securities, such as stocks or bonds, across various industries and geographic regions. By investing in a closed-end fund, investors gain exposure to a wide range of assets, reducing the risk associated with investing in a single security.

    Furthermore, closed-end funds are managed by professional portfolio managers who have expertise in selecting and managing investments. These managers conduct thorough research and analysis to identify undervalued or high-potential securities. This level of professional management can be particularly beneficial for individual investors who may not have the time or expertise to research and manage their own portfolios.

    Access to Unique Asset Classes

    Closed-end funds also offer investors access to unique asset classes that may not be readily available to individual investors. For example, some closed-end funds specialize in investing in alternative assets such as real estate, infrastructure projects, or private equity. These asset classes can provide diversification and potentially higher returns compared to traditional investments.

    Additionally, closed-end funds often invest in international markets, allowing investors to diversify their portfolios beyond domestic securities. Investing in global markets can provide exposure to emerging economies and industries that may have higher growth potential than domestic markets.

    Opportunities for Income and Discounts

    Many closed-end funds are structured to distribute income generated from the underlying securities to shareholders in the form of dividends. These dividend payments can provide a regular income stream for investors, making closed-end funds an attractive option for income-focused investors, such as retirees.

    Another unique characteristic of closed-end funds is the potential for trading at a discount to their net asset value. Unlike open-end funds, which are always bought and sold at their NAV, closed-end funds can trade at a premium or discount to their NAV based on supply and demand dynamics. This means that investors may have an opportunity to purchase shares of a closed-end fund at a price lower than the value of its underlying assets.

    Risks to Consider

    While closed-end funds offer numerous advantages, it is important to consider the risks associated with these investments. Closed-end funds can be subject to market volatility and may experience fluctuations in their share prices. Additionally, some closed-end funds use leverage, which can magnify both gains and losses.

    Investors should carefully evaluate the investment strategy and track record of a closed-end fund before making an investment. It is also advisable to consult with a financial advisor who can provide guidance tailored to individual investment goals and risk tolerance.

    Closed-end funds provide investors with unique opportunities for diversification, professional management, access to unique asset classes, potential income, and the potential for discounts. By understanding the benefits and risks associated with closed-end funds, investors can unlock opportunities to grow their wealth and achieve their financial goals.
